Quantum close-coupling calculations of the Ba(6p P-1(1)->6p P-3(j)) excitation transfer and Ba(6p P-3(j->j')) intramultiplet transition cross-sections in collisions with helium

摘要
Cross-sections for Ba(6p P-1(l) --> 6p P-3(j)) excitation transfer and intramultiplet transitions among the Ba((6)p (3)p(j)) states induced by collisions with He(S-1) have been calculated by a close-coupling treatment based on the BaHe SCF-CI/pseudopotential potential curves. The cross-sections are calculated from the translational energy in the range 0-2 eV. In order to facilitate comparison of theory with experiment the calculated cross-sections have been averaged over relative energy with a Maxwell-Boltzmann distribution. Excellent agreement with experiment was found for the Ba((6)p P-1(l) --> 6p P-3(2)) cross-section at T = 693 K: sigma(th) = 1.8 x 10(-16) cm(2), whereas sigma(exp) = 2.0 +/- 0.6 x 10(-16) cm(2) as determined by Breckenridge, W. H., and Merrow, C. N., 1988 J. chem. Phys., 88, 2329. The calculated cross-sections for collisional intramultiplet mixing in Ba(6p P-3(j)) at T = 1100 K are as follows: sigma(th) = 2.9 x 10(-19) cm(2) for the j = 2 --> j' = 1 transition and sigma(th) = 1.1 x 10(-19) cm(2) for the j = 1 --> j' = 0 transition. The corresponding experimental values are, respectively, 1.0 x 10(-19) cm(2) and < 5.0 x 10(-19) cm(2) as reported by Kallenbach, A., and Kock, M., 1989, J. Phys. B, 22, 1705.
